What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an HRSA Grants Management Spec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an HRSA Grants Management Specialist, you need a solid understanding of federal grants administration, budgeting, and compliance, often supported by a relevant degree or experience in public administration or finance. Familiarity with grants management systems, federal regulations such as the Uniform Guidance, and reporting tools is typically required. Attention to detail, strong organizational skills, and effective communication help professionals coordinate with grantees and ensure regulatory compliance. These competencies are crucial for successfully managing federal funds, maintaining transparency, and achieving program goals.

What are some common challenges faced when working as a grants management specialist at HRSA, and how can applicants prepare for them?

Working as a grants management specialist at HRSA often involves managing multiple grant portfolios simultaneously, ensuring compliance with federal regulations, and meeting tight deadlines. Effective communication and organizational skills are key, as the role requires frequent collaboration with program officers, grantees, and other federal agencies. Applicants can prepare by strengthening their knowledge of federal grant regulations, familiarizing themselves with HRSA's mission, and practicing time management strategies to handle competing priorities.

What is HRSA.gov and what does it do?

HRSA.gov is the official website of the Health Resources and Services Administration (HRSA), a U.S. government agency within the Department of Health and Human Services. HRSA provides support to improve healthcare access for people who are uninsured, isolated, or medically vulnerable. The agency oversees programs related to health centers, health workforce, maternal and child health, HIV/AIDS care, and organ donation. HRSA.gov offers resources, funding opportunities, data, and guidance for healthcare organizations and professionals.

Lakeview Center is a part of the Federal Loan Repayment Program - HRSA.gov
About Lakeview Center
Lakeview Center provides comprehensive behavioral health care to adults and children with mental illnesses, drug and alcohol dependencies and intellectual disabilities. Across Northwest Florida, our services range from residential treatment to outpatient counseling, psychiatry, trauma care, treatments for substance misuse and 24/7 support for those with serious mental illnesses. Learn more at Careers | Lakeview Center (elakeviewcenter.org).
Overview:
Responsible for providing inpatient, outpatient and on-call psychiatric services for LCI and BHC clients including Adult and Child. Psychiatrist shall perform all his/her duties in conformity with any standard, ruling, or regulation of the United States Department of Health and Human Services, CARF Accreditation, Joint Commission, CMS all relevant Florida state agency requirements, the standards and principles of medical ethics of the American Medical Association, and any other federal, state, or local government agency or third-party payor exercising authority with respect to, or providing reimbursement for, the Practice.
Role Requirements:
  • Must hold a state of Florida MD license.
  • Certified/eligible as a Board Certified, preferred Psychiatric Practice.
  • Must be eligible for privileging at the appropriate hospitals.
  • Must be eligible to participate in State or Federal funded programs as Medicaid.
  • Must be able to pass organization screening requirements, including state or federal background screenings as appropriate.

Essential Duties:
  • Attend and participate in the monthly MSO meeting.
  • Comply with professional licensing, credentialing and privileging requirements.
  • Documents and reports psychiatric services and activities within designated time frames.
  • Provide admission evaluations, complete daily rounds, check medications, note progress and condition of patients for inpatient hospitalization as applicable.
  • Provide outpatient individual and/or group therapy, medication management, and psychiatric evaluations.
  • Provide emergency psychiatric evaluations.
  • Provide inpatient evaluation and follow-up.
  • Provide on-call services.
  • Provide consultation, as needed.
  • Maintains compliance with guidelines and requirements of LCI, MSO and psychiatric standards, funding and accrediting agencies.
